Vaccine adjuvants are materials that enhance the magnitude and duration of protective immune responses, typically via pattern recognition receptors (PRR). 2E151 is a co-adjuvant that increases the potency of toll-like receptor (TLR) adjuvants and overall enhances T cell stimulation/proliferation and cytokine production.1 It increases intracellular Ca2+ via extracellular Ca2+ influx, leading to NF-kB activation (EC50 = 0.9 µM)2 via IKK/MAPK phosphorylation and NFAT translocation in B cells and monocytes.
